Hidden Risks During Fixes
Repair steps may reset settings remove programs, or replace parts. These actions can erase saved items without warning. Even skilled handling cannot guarantee zero loss. Keeping saved copies ensures nothing important disappears. Clear planning before service avoids regret later and keeps daily tasks moving without delay.
Unexpected Power Issues
Power breaks can occur anytime while work is ongoing. Sudden shutdowns corrupt drives and damage stored items. Backed copies remain safe elsewhere. This simple habit guards against events outside of control. Preparing early limits harm and keeps essential material ready after restoration finishes.
Protection From Human Errors
Mistakes happen during handling cable changes or part swaps. A wrong click can wipe folders fast. Copies act as shields against these slips. With saved versions, users restore data easily. This practice saves time and reduces stress during recovery periods.
Malware Removal Safety
Removing harmful programs may delete infected files. Sometimes clean files vanish, too. Copies stored separately keep originals safe. After the cleanup, users restore trusted material. This ensures safety without sacrificing valuable information.
Hardware Replacement Concerns
Drive changes mean old storage may not return. Without copies, data stays trapped. Saved versions move easily to new parts. This keeps continuity and avoids starting from zero after hardware upgrades.

Data Guard List
- Save copies on separate storage to protect files during fixes and prevent sudden loss caused by errors or shutdowns.
- Update saved versions often so restored files stay current and useful after system work completes successfully.
- Verify copies open correctly before service to ensure true protection when original storage becomes unavailable.
- Keep storage devices disconnected during repairs to avoid accidental deletion or damage from repair steps.
- Label saved folders clearly so restoration remains quick and confusion-free after repairs finish.
